1. Gothic Quarter Walking Tour: Step Back in Time

Barcelona's Gothic Quarter is a maze of narrow streets and hidden squares, each with its own story to tell. Join a walking tour and let a knowledgeable guide lead you through the winding alleys, pointing out architectural masterpieces like the Barcelona Cathedral and the Roman walls. As you stroll through the Gothic Quarter, you'll feel as though you've been transported back in time to medieval Barcelona.

2. Sagrada Familia Tour: Gaudi's Masterpiece

No visit to Barcelona is complete without a tour of the iconic Sagrada Familia. This breathtaking basilica, designed by the legendary architect Antoni Gaudi, is a true masterpiece. A guided tour will not only give you insight into the history and symbolism behind this extraordinary structure but also grant you skip-the-line access, saving you precious time during your visit.

3. Park Güell: Nature and Art Combine

Another must-see Gaudi creation, Park Güell is a whimsical wonderland that seamlessly blends nature and art. Take a guided tour of the park to discover its hidden corners and learn about Gaudi's vision for this enchanting space. From the famous mosaic-covered dragon staircase to the picturesque views of the city, Park Güell is a feast for the senses.

4. Montjuïc Cable Car: A Panoramic Perspective

For a bird's-eye view of Barcelona's stunning skyline, hop on the Montjuïc Cable Car. This scenic ride will take you up to Montjuïc Hill, where you can explore the historic Montjuïc Castle and enjoy breathtaking views of the city and the Mediterranean Sea. 8. Montserrat Day Trip: Nature's Majesty

Escape the bustling city and venture into the natural wonderland of Montserrat. This mountain range, located just outside Barcelona, is home to the famous Montserrat Monastery and offers breathtaking views of the surrounding countryside. Take a guided day trip to Montserrat and explore its hiking trails, visit the Black Madonna, and soak in the serenity of this spiritual retreat.
